Me and a group of friends have been going to Van Buren for the past 8 years now. The housing we had previously stayed at closed, and we've been staying at The Lodge on the Current for the past two trips. The location is great, you're within a 5 minute walk to the river, which is also accessible by vehicle for a 30 second drive. Deer Run tube/raft rental is on the way to the river, just down from the lodging. And a trip to town is but a 5 minute drive, if that. Great location, good rates, although the rooms are a just a bit dated. Sure does beat camping out though. Me and my friends are all young and like to have fun as well. As long as you keep the noise low and be respectful of your neighbors you'll be just fine. No reason you can't be respectful AND have a good time. Staff is great too, hardly even know they're there. They usually come by to change out trash and clean up while we're on the river. All in all a good place to stay.

handy location for floaters.....
By JillB, 6/25/06
handy location for floaters to take out, as deer run has the BEST gravel bar ever. it can get crowded though. the locals hang out there. these cabins are all lined up on 2 sides of the street. they are not "big cedar lodge" style or anything and don't offer any real seclusion. but we go in a big group every year and we inner tube the river all day, some of us take cabins and some camp at deer run campground. our guide cooks us a huge dinner down at the gravel bar at night. the river is a long stroll from the cabins, we drive down there. you can drive on the gravel bar and park there. very laid back. it all just depends on what you are looking for. for us, just a place to sleep and a hot shower!
